微波消解-石墨炉原子吸收光谱法测定黄皮果中痕量镉
Determination of the Content of the Cadmium in the Fruit of Chinese Wampee with the Method of Microwave Digestion/Graphite Furnace Atom Absorption Spectrometry
【摘要】 [目的]测定黄皮果中痕量金属镉,为进一步开发提供科学依据。[方法]采用HNO3+H2O2作消解试剂、2段式微波消解法处理样品,利用石墨炉原子吸收法测定黄皮果中金属镉的含量。[结果]通过优化试验条件,建立了一种快速检测黄皮果中的痕量镉的有效方法。镉的检出限为0.66 ng/ml,线性范围为0~8.0 ng/ml;样品测定回收率在97.3%~103.2%,相对标准偏差为1.6%。[结论]该方法具有检出限低、灵敏度高、准确、快速的特点,用于实际样品中镉含量检测,结果满意。
【Abstract】 [Objective] The theoretic reference for the development of cadmium in the fruit of Chinese wampee was provided through its measurement.[Method] The content of cadmium in fruit of Chinese wampee was determined with the method of graphite furnace atomic absorption spectrometry based on the HNO3+H2O2 being taken as the digestive dissolvent agent and the sample being treated with two periods method of microwave digestion technique.[Results] The effective determination method of cadmium in the fruit of Chinese wampee was established based the optimal optimum condition and the detection limitation of cadmium was 0.66 ng/ml,the liner range was 0-8.0 ng/ml,the recovery rate of the sample was 97.3%-103.2% and RSD was 1.6%.[Conclusion] This method was with high sensitivity,accuracy,low detection limitation as well as speediness and exactness,which could be applied in the determination of Cd in samples with satisfactory results.
